Diego Gonzalez Rivas, a thoracic surgeon, transformed surgical procedures with techniques that minimize invasiveness, allowing lung cancer patients to leave the hospital within 48 hours of surgery.
His journey as a surgeon involved traveling to 136 countries and operating on over 10,000 patients, making him a renowned figure in the field of thoracoscopic and robotic surgery.
Gonzalez Rivas began his medical career inspired by his mother's nursing work and a childhood aspiration to help people, leading him to pursue thoracic surgery.
Gonzalez Rivas's upcoming book, "Healing the World: Diary of a Nomadic Surgeon, "reflects on his unique journey and experiences as a traveling thoracic surgeon.
